COMMERCE AND TRADE

... There was a slight increase of demand fir cotton cloth at Manchester upon the reopening of the canals and the corn- munication with London, and some little business was done in particular descriptions of cloth for the home trade; but prices continue to look downward, and things have returned to their previously flat state. The cotton trade seems to grow worse throughout the county of Lancaster ...
